Obituary: Sally Beaumont 1935-2022

Sally Beaumont has died peacefully at home, aged 87, on June 9th 2022. Sally was one of our longest standing volunteers and was involved with our Room for Refugees programme since the start and helped to shape the pioneering programme that has to date sheltered and transformed the lives of more than 4,000 men , women and children from refugee backgrounds.
